I left England when I was 19, moved around quite a lot, but mostly 30 years in Sydney, we moved back to England about 6 years ago, with kids 15 and 18 (everyone agreed). I like it for the most part, love Londom, love Europe and all the differences, found Austalia too much the same, remote and beachy, which we're not really into, although I love Sydney. Obviously pros and cons for any country and its a personal feeling at the end of the day. My daughter has just gone back 'home' to Sydney because she prefers it..

@Barnowl25 I agree with you about the difficulty of making friends but I don't think it's unique to UK. I've moved between france UK, Switzerland and Oz and most times it was hard, especially once having kids. Even in 'laidback' Australia it took a long time to make good, real friends - and this was with primary school aged children.Coming back to UK with adult children even harder but I put that down to a different phase, and not working. I'm glad you have a great job and lovely workmates, I'm building up a lovely community slowly after 6 years back.

I lived in Spain for two years so not that long. I missed seasons (but this May can piss off) I missed my family.
I miss the Spanish food, sunshine and relaxed lifestyle but I don't miss the bureaucracy, the petty crime, precarious employment. Ideally I'd like to spend my 90 permitted days there per year. I prefer the UK but my God the weather! Sad
